首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

ARC,块和保留周期

以下是关于ARC、块和保留周期的全面答案:

ARC (Adaptive Replacement Cache)

ARC是一种缓存替换算法,它结合了LRU(Least Recently Used)和LFU(Least Frequently Used)算法的优点,以提高缓存性能。ARC算法通过维护一个访问列表和一个引用列表来实现缓存替换。访问列表中的项目是最近访问的项目,而引用列表中的项目是最近被引用的项目。当需要替换一个项目时,ARC算法会检查访问列表和引用列表,并根据项目的访问频率和引用频率来决定哪个项目应该被替换。

块 (Block)

块是计算机存储系统中的基本单位,通常由多个扇区组成。块的大小通常为512字节或4096字节。在文件系统中,文件被分成多个块来存储。块是文件系统元数据(如inode)的基本单位,用于记录文件的属性和存储位置。

保留周期 (Retention Period)

保留周期是指在数据存储和备份中,数据被保留的时间长度。保留周期通常由组织或法规要求,以确保数据的安全性和可追溯性。保留周期的长度因数据类型和业务需求而异,例如,金融数据可能需要保留更长的时间,而一些日志数据可能只需要保留几天或几周。

推荐的腾讯云相关产品

  • 腾讯云CDN: 内容分发网络(CDN)是一种将网站内容缓存到全球多个节点的服务,以加速网站访问速度和提高可靠性。
  • 腾讯云对象存储(COS): 对象存储是一种分布式存储服务,可以用于存储和管理大量的非结构化数据,如图片、视频、音频等。
  • 腾讯云数据库: 腾讯云数据库提供了多种数据库服务,包括关系型数据库(MySQL、PostgreSQL等)和非关系型数据库(MongoDB、Redis等)。
  • 腾讯云备份: 腾讯云备份提供了数据备份和恢复服务,可以帮助用户保护数据安全和可靠性。

产品介绍链接地址

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券